About Cass County, Texas

Cass County, Texas has a total population of 28,568, making it the 1,520th most populous county in the United States. The median age in Cass County is 44.4 years, which is 14.1% above the national median of 38.9 years.

The median household income in Cass County is $53,813, which ranks #2,543 of 3,222 counties nationwide. This is 28.4% below the national median of $75,149. The poverty rate is 17.5%, higher than the national rate of 12.6%. The unemployment rate stands at 6.4%.

The median home value in Cass County is $146,400, 48.1% below the national median. Renters in Cass County pay a median gross rent of $852 per month. The homeownership rate is 76.6%, compared to the national rate of 64.4%.

In Cass County, 18.9%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her, 43.9% below the national average of 33.7%. Health insurance coverage stands at 86.5% of the population. The average commute time for workers is 28.0 min.

Cass County is a diverse community. The largest racial or ethnic group is White (non-Hispanic) at 74.4% of the population, followed by Black (non-Hispanic) (16.2%) and Hispanic or Latino (5.4%).
